Ingredients You’ll Need

This salad comes together with fresh, simple ingredients. Each one brings flavor, texture, and nutrition. Cottage cheese adds creaminess and protein power. Crisp veggies keep it light and crunchy. Olives, herbs, and lemon bring brightness. Together, they make one delicious, healthy bowl.

  • 1 cup low-fat cottage cheese
  • 1 large cucumber, diced
  • 1 ripe tomato, chopped
  • ¼ red onion, thinly sliced
  • ¼ cup Kalamata olives, sliced
  • ¼ cup crumbled feta cheese
  • 2 tbsp fresh dill, chopped
  • 2 tbsp lemon juice
  • 1 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
  • Salt & pepper to taste

 Optional Add-ins

  • Chopped bell peppers (adds crunch)
  • Chickpeas or quinoa (for extra protein)
  • Capers or sun-dried tomatoes (for bold flavor)

How to Make Greek Cottage Cheese Salad

Making this Greek Cottage Cheese Salad is simple. No fancy tools or cooking required here. Just a cutting board and bowl. In under 15 minutes, it’s done. Perfect for busy weekdays or lazy nights. Let’s break it down step by step.

Step 1: Prep Your Veggies

Wash and dry all fresh vegetables. Dice the cucumber into small cubes. Chop the tomato into similar pieces. Thinly slice the red onion carefully. Use fresh, ripe veggies for the best flavor. Set them aside in a bowl.

Pro Tip: Soak onions in cold water for 5 minutes to reduce sharpness.

Step 2: Combine the Base

In a large bowl, add cottage cheese. Add cucumber, tomato, red onion, and olives. Stir gently with a large spoon. Mix until it’s well combined evenly. Don’t mash, keep veggies whole and bright. This is your salad’s hearty base.

Step 3: Add the Flavor Boosters

Crumble feta cheese into the bowl. Add fresh dill, olive oil, and lemon juice. Fold gently so feta stays chunky. These ingredients bring creamy, tangy brightness. Stir slowly to avoid over-mixing the texture. Fresh herbs make everything taste alive.

Step 4: Taste and Adjust

Sprinkle salt and pepper to taste. Mix again and check for balance. Want extra flavor? Add dried oregano too. Adjust lemon juice if needed. Keep tasting until it feels right.

Step 5: Chill (Optional)

Refrigerate the salad for ten minutes. Chilling blends all flavors so well. It also adds a refreshing touch. Especially great for hot summer days. You can skip, but highly recommended. Serve cold with pita or alone.

 Storage Tips

Even though this Greek Cottage Cheese Salad is best enjoyed fresh, it’s also great for meal prep or leftovers. With the right storage, you can keep it tasting delicious for days. The key is knowing how to handle the ingredients, especially the dairy and fresh veggies.

  • Refrigerator: Store your leftover Greek Cottage Cheese Salad in an airtight container. It’ll stay fresh and tasty for up to 3 days in the fridge. Just give it a gentle stir before serving again, as the ingredients may release some liquid.
  • Don’t freeze: Freezing this salad isn’t a good idea. Cottage cheese changes texture when frozen; it can become grainy or watery. For best taste and texture, enjoy it fresh or within a few days.
